I have the EN 125-2A and it is great. Starts first time every time, bit of choke while I get my helmet and gloves on and then I'm off up the road. Good as there aren't loads of them about and it's not trying to look like anything other than a nice wee bike.
I got mine for £800 with 3k on the clock but it was through a mate. There are only 3 on AT and they're all ~£1200 or so. If you can find one I'd say dive on it if it's clean and tidy.
